Как увидеть зомбипроцессы в Linux?
Как обнаружить зомбипроцесс. Зомбипроцессы можно легко найти с помощью команды ps. Внутри вывода ps есть столбец STAT, который показывает текущее состояние процесса, процессзомби будет иметь Z в качестве состояния.
Что такое зомбипроцессы в Linux?
Процесс зомби процесс, выполнение которого завершается, но все еще имеет запись в таблица процессов. Процессызомби обычно возникают для дочерних процессов, поскольку родительскому процессу все еще необходимо прочитать статус выхода своего дочернего процесса. …Это известно как сбор урожая зомби.
Как найти зомбипроцессы в Ubuntu?
Вы можете убить зомбипроцесс графически через утилиту системного монитора следующим образом:
- Откройте утилиту System Monitor через Ubuntu Dash.
- Найдите термин «Зомби» с помощью кнопки «Поиск».
- Выберите процессзомби, щелкните его правой кнопкой мыши и выберите «Убить» в меню.
Как просмотреть процессы прерывания в Linux?
Есть две команды, используемые для уничтожения процесса: kill — убивает процесс ИДЕНТИФИКАТОР. Убить их всех Убивает процесс по имени.
…
Убейте процесс.
имя сигнала | одно значение | Эффект |
---|---|---|
СЛЕДОВАТЬ ЗА | 1 | Вешать |
ПОДПИСЬ | 2 | прерывание с клавиатуры |
СИГКИЛЛ | 9 | знак смерти |
SIGTERM | пятнадцать | сигнал завершения |
Как мне увидеть процесссироту или зомби?
Осиротевший процесс — это компьютерный процесс, родительский процесс которого завершился или завершился, хотя (дочерний процесс) все еще выполняется. Процессзомби или бездействующий процесс — это процесс, который завершил выполнение, но все еще имеет запись в таблице процессов, поскольку его родительский процесс не вызывал системный вызов wait().
Как вывести список всех процессов в Linux?
Проверить запущенный процесс в linux
- Откройте окно терминала в Linux.
- Для удаленного сервера Linux используйте команду ssh для входа в систему.
- Введите команду ps aux, чтобы увидеть все запущенные процессы в Linux.
- В качестве альтернативы вы можете ввести команду top или команду htop, чтобы просмотреть запущенный процесс в Linux.
Как найти зомбипроцессы?
Зомбипроцессы можно легко найти с помощью команда пс. Внутри вывода ps есть столбец STAT, который показывает текущее состояние процесса, процессзомби будет иметь Z в качестве состояния. В дополнение к колонке STAT у зомби также часто есть слова
Как проверить обработку моего статуса D?
Процессы в состоянии «D» или непрерывном спящем режиме обычно ожидают вводавывода. Команда пс отображает «D» для процессов в спящем состоянии. Команда vmstat также показывает текущие процессы, которые «заблокированы» или ожидают вводавывода.
Демон это процесс?
демон это длительный фоновый процесс, который отвечает на запросы об услугах. Термин возник в Unix, но большинство операционных систем используют демонов в той или иной форме. В Unix имена демонов обычно заканчиваются на «d». Некоторые примеры включают inetd, httpd, nfsd, sshd, named и lpd.
Где потерянный процесс в Linux?
Обнаружить потерянный процесс очень легко. Осиротевший процесс — это пользовательский процесс, который инициализация (идентификатор процесса — 1) Как отец. Вы можете использовать эту команду в Linux для поиска потерянных процессов. Это покажет вам все потерянные процессы, запущенные в вашей системе.
Что такое kill 9 в Linux?
убийство –9 Значение: процесс будет нежный по ядру; этот сигнал нельзя игнорировать. 9 половина УБИЙСТВО сигнал, который не может быть обнаружен или проигнорирован. Использование: сингл SIGKILL. Убийство Значение: убийство команда без какоголибо сигнала передает сигнал 15, который завершает процесс в обычном режиме.
Как убить процесс в Unix?
управляющие последовательности. Вероятно, самый очевидный способ убить процесс введите CtrlC. Это предполагает, конечно, что вы только начали его запускать и все еще находитесь в командной строке, а процесс запущен на переднем плане. Существуют и другие варианты последовательности управления.
Как убить все процессы в Linux?
Носить pkill U UID o pkill u UID или имя пользователя вместо UID. Иногда может сработать навык u ИМЯ ПОЛЬЗОВАТЕЛЯ, другим инструментом является killall u ИМЯ ПОЛЬЗОВАТЕЛЯ. Skill был специфичен для Linux и теперь устарел, а pkill более переносим (Linux, Solaris, BSD). u, –euid euid,… Соответствует только процессам, чей эффективный идентификатор пользователя указан в списке.
Как создать зомбипроцесс?
По словам мужчины 2 ждать (см. ПРИМЕЧАНИЯ): Ребенок, который кончается, но его не ждали, становится «зомби». Итак, если вы хотите создать зомбипроцесс, после ветки (2) дочерний процесс должен выйти() и родительский процесс должен спать() перед выходом, давая ему время просмотреть вывод ps(1).
Может ли осиротевший процесс стать зомби?
Осиротевший процесс — это процесс, который все еще работает, но родитель которого умер. Они не становятся процессамизомби; вместо этого они принимаются процессом init (идентификатор процесса 1), который ожидает своих потомков.